Role Overview
We are looking for a Senior Data Engineer to design, build, and scale a modern data platform that supports analytics, real-time use cases, and AI-enabled products.
This is a high-impact, hands-on role where you will lead the development of robust, scalable data systems, mentor engineers, and partner cross-functionally to deliver trusted, high-quality data. You will also help evolve our platform toward automation and intelligent pipeline development, leveraging modern tooling and AI where it creates real efficiency.
Responsibilities:
Design, build, and operate scalable batch and streaming data pipelines
Lead architecture decisions for Lakehouse-based data platforms
Develop and orchestrate workflows using Apache Airflow
Build transformations and analytics-ready datasets using DBT
Develop and maintain real-time pipelines using Kafka
Leverage Databricks for large-scale data processing and advanced analytics
Design and optimize storage using Apache Iceberg and Lakehouse architecture
Ingest and manage data from diverse sources using tools like Fivetran managed data lake
Build and maintain a semantic layer for trusted reporting and self-service analytics
Implement data quality frameworks, observability, and automated testing
Optimize performance, scalability, and cost across AWS services (Athena, EC2, etc.)
Partner with BI, product, and engineering teams to deliver actionable data solutions
Mentor junior engineers and contribute to engineering best practices and standards
Drive improvements in developer productivity and pipeline reliability
Skills and Qualifications needed for this role:
7+ years of experience in Data Engineering or related field
Strong proficiency in Python and SQL
Deep experience with Apache Airflow and workflow orchestration
Expertise in DBT for data transformation and modeling
Strong hands-on experience with Databricks
Strong experience building streaming pipelines (Kafka or similar)
Strong hands-on experience with data ingestion tools such as Fivetran
Hands-on experience with building automated QA, monitoring and observability for data lake / lake house
Solid understanding of Lakehouse architecture and Apache Iceberg
Experience implementing data quality, testing, and observability frameworks
Familiarity with AWS ecosystem (Athena, EC2, S3, etc.)
Strong foundation in data modeling and semantic layer design
Proven ability to design scalable systems and influence technical direction

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ene
Key Facts About Colorado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
-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
-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
